עָנִים proper name [of a location] in hill-country of Judah Josh 15:50, Αισαμ, Ανειμ[β], perhaps Ghuwain, approximately 17 miles west of south from Hebron, BuhlGeogr. 163. f.

| Strong's Number: | H6044 |
|---|---|
| Word: | עָנִים |
| Part of Speech: | Name/l. |
| Etymology: | for plural of H5869 |
| Language: | Hebrew |
| Occurrences: | 1 |
| Transliteration: | Aniym |
| Phonetic Spelling/Pronunciation: | `Aniym (aw-neem') n/l. |
| Meaning: | 1. fountains 2. Anim, a place in Israel |
| KJV Renderings: | Anim. |
